Output 43ed220d4ac81863a693f4a38ca33faebbbdee232f3bf6556474841cd0ffd267:0

value
1295004
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bae75f1e8971580710ca96d99a06648e54e6d66f OP_EQUALVERIFY OP_CHECKSIG
address
1J3FrfBNtRuTCpgQfg7sn9MpaC1jTcWrWs
transaction
43ed220d4ac81863a693f4a38ca33faebbbdee232f3bf6556474841cd0ffd267
confirmations
521901
spent
true